Your impact
Driven by our continued growth, increased market share and success, we’re expanding our Land Quality and Remediation team, of over 70 ground contamination specialists.
In this newly created role, as our Senior Associate Director you will contribute to the leadership of the growth and delivery of Land Quality, Remediation, Waste and Resource Efficiency services across the UK and Europe. You will provide strategic leadership at the interface of contaminated land management, remediation and waste regulation, helping clients address complex environmental, engineering and permitting challenges.
Working as an integrator across the Land Quality & Remediation and Waste & Resource Efficiency teams, you will combine technical leadership, business development, client management and project delivery to expand our remediation, waste and circular economy services.
Your remit will include
Technical Leadership
- Technical leadership in contaminated land, remediation and waste management.
- Advise on contaminated land risk management, waste regulation and sustainable materials reuse.
- Lead delivery and quality assurance for complex remediation and materials management projects.
- Provide expertise in areas such as
- Environmental permitting (including compliance auditing)
- DfR and DoWCoP
- Waste classification
- Soil reuse and materials management
- Landfill permitting
- Soil and groundwater remediation
- Hazardous waste management
- Drive innovation, best practice and collaboration across Land Quality & Remediation and Waste & Resource Efficiency teams.
Project Leadership
- Lead major multidisciplinary remediation and waste management projects.
- Ensure safe, compliant and commercially successful project delivery.
- Manage technical risk, governance and quality assurance.
- Project Verifier on strategic assignments, supporting development of integrated client solutions.

Business Development & Client Management
- Develop growth strategies, securing new opportunities across UK and Europe.
- Build and maintain relationships with clients, regulators and industry stakeholders.
- Lead major bids, frameworks and strategic pursuits.
- Act as a trusted adviser to clients and support key account growth.
- Promote industry engagement, publications and thought leadership.
Capability Development
- Develop integrated service offerings and high-performing teams.
- Mentor and develop technical specialists and future leaders.
- Support recruitment, retention and succession planning.
- Build a collaborative, high-performing culture with a strong focus on health, safety and wellbeing.
Here's what you'll need
As a recognised and chartered technical leader, with an established industry track record. We would welcome applications from candidates with a real blend of the following skills, experience and attributes
- Commercially focused and growth oriented, able to increase market visibility and deliver thought leadership
- Have a strategic, collaborative and client focused approach.
- A demonstrable track record in the development of integrated service offerings.
- Ability to foster a culture of support with team members, colleagues and peers to ensure both personal and career development.
- Passionate about sustainable remediation and resource efficiency.
